Calories in Smooth Milk Chocolate with Almonds

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(40.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 240.0
  • Total Fat 16.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 12.0 g
  • Cholesterol 10.0 mg
  • Sodium 15.2 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 18.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 2.0 g
  • Sugars 17.0 g
  • Protein 4.0 g

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Smooth Milk Chocolate with Almonds

Is Smooth Milk Chocolate with Almonds good for weight loss?

At 240 calories and 16g of fat per 40g serving, this is energy-dense and best enjoyed in small portions if you're watching your weight. The 2g of fiber and 4g of protein provide some satiety, but the high sugar content (17g) means it won't keep you satisfied for long.

How might Smooth Milk Chocolate with Almonds affect blood sugar?

This will cause a noticeable spike in blood sugar due to the 17g of sugar and minimal fiber relative to carbs. If you have blood sugar concerns, pair it with protein or fat to slow absorption, or choose it less frequently.

Is Smooth Milk Chocolate with Almonds heart-healthy?

The 12g of saturated fat per serving is a concern for heart health, making up about 60% of a typical daily limit. While almonds offer some heart-protective benefits, the high saturated fat and sugar outweigh those advantages.

Is Smooth Milk Chocolate with Almonds suitable for people with lactose intolerance?

This contains milk as a primary ingredient, so it's not suitable for people with lactose intolerance unless they can tolerate the small amount present.

What should I watch out for with Smooth Milk Chocolate with Almonds?

The 17g of sugar in a small 40g serving is substantial—that's more than a third of most people's daily limit in one snack. With 12g of saturated fat, regular consumption could affect your cholesterol levels, so save this for occasional indulgence.
